About N-[5-[4-ethyl-3-(ethylamino)-7-fluoroquinolin-6-yl]-2-[2-(propan-2-ylamino)ethoxy]-3-pyridinyl]methanesulfonamide

N-[5-[4-ethyl-3-(ethylamino)-7-fluoroquinolin-6-yl]-2-[2-(propan-2-ylamino)ethoxy]-3-pyridinyl]methanesulfonamide (PubChem CID 167059054) has the molecular formula C24H32FN5O3S and a molecular weight of 489.62 g/mol. Its IUPAC name is N-[5-[4-ethyl-3-(ethylamino)-7-fluoroquinolin-6-yl]-2-[2-(propan-2-ylamino)ethoxy]-3-pyridinyl]methanesulfonamide.
